Output fbe0a81c22d57935239179f0e615df8f925d7079f4995df30b0974a8dc4c2469:6

value
577984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e57965cf8ae9e10733bbb67eeaf8835d17ed87d5 OP_EQUAL
address
3NcN6LFz2WmzqNR93xCAizG83F3MGTxDpt
transaction
fbe0a81c22d57935239179f0e615df8f925d7079f4995df30b0974a8dc4c2469
confirmations
415294
spent
true